摘要

Abstract

The PP/SF wood-plastic composites compounding. The effect of water immersion were prepared through masticating and melt of SF on the mechanical properties, thermal properties and micro-structure of the wood-plastic composites was studied. When the SF content was 50%, water immersion time was 8 d, the impact and flexural strengths of the wood-plastic composites decreased sharply, by 33. 74% and 51. 42%, from 9. 88 kJ/m2 and 21. 02 MPa, respectively. The thermal stability of the composites, crystallization rate and degree of crystallinity of PP were also decreased. All these changes were attributed to the water molecules diffused into the wood-plastic composites.
